Transaction 59662f2b73ad20fdf539ce47a468d06cc7027e89d07eb1c1aa04d658ecfed8a6
1 Input
1 Output
-
59662f2b73ad20fdf539ce47a468d06cc7027e89d07eb1c1aa04d658ecfed8a6:0
- value
- 572405
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 affe24686ff4088a9a288cc197d16dfbae71136a OP_EQUAL
- address
- 3HjadE18KrMwcrpBj7QV9CQCLHYVKujX3n